Ucla Professor Martha Banta Was "An Iconoclastic And Prolific Scholar Of American Literature And Culture, Professor Banta Published Eight Books On A Wide Range Of Subjects, Four Of Them Since Her Retirement From Teaching In 1998. At The Time Of Her Death, She Had Completed A Ninth Manuscript About Plato'S Influence In Literary History And Had Been Working On A Tenth, About The American Love Of "Little Wars." Banta Was Throughout Her Career A Scholar Of Henry James, The Subject Of Her First Book, Henry James And The Occult, And Wrote The Introduction To One Volume Of His Complete Letters, A Continuing Project At The University Of Nebraska Press. For Penguin And Oxford World Classics, Banta Edited And Introduced Works By James, Edith Wharton, And Thorstein Veblen. She Was Also Associate Editor Of The Columbia Literary History Of The United States And Editor And Contributor To The Harper American Literature Anthology.".

"The superb beauty and bold clarity of Islamic patterns have inspired artists, architects and designers throughout the world. Using elaborate variations of simple geomet…ric forms -- triangular and square grids -- the artists of Islam integrated mathematics with religion to create works of enduring loveliness that combine linear intensity with vivid color. 'Pattern in Islamic Art' is the most complete and thorough study published to date on the structure of these designs." -- DJ.
